Update FreeBSD 7.2 to 8.4 now sshd can't find libcrypto.so.6

I am updating a legacy FreeBSD 7.4-RELEASE system to 8.4-RELEASE (hey, better late then never!) using freebsd-update.

I followed the instructions at https://www.freebsd.org/releases/8.4R/installation.html , and did the following:
  1. freebsd-update upgrade -r 8.4-RELEASE
  2. merge many files
  3. Update system and reboot to load new kernel: freebsd-update install , followed by shutdown -r now
  4. Update userland components, using: freebsd-update install & reboot again.
  5. And then I was going to update all ports on my system. But I never made it this far because I can't ssh into the system.
Now, sshd won't start, because libcrypto.so.6 can't be found. I logged into the console and saw errors like these:

Code:
host# /etc/rc.d/sshd restart
You already have an RSA host key in /etc/ssh/ssh_host_key
Skipping protocol version 1 RSA Key Generation
You already have a DSA host key in /etc/ssh/ssh_host_dsa_key
Skipping protocol version 2 DSA Key Generation
You already have an RSA host key in /etc/ssh/ssh_host_rsa_key
Skipping protocol version 2 RSA Key Generation
/libexec/ld-elf.so.1: Shared object "libcrypto.so.6" not found, required by "ssh-keygen"
Performing sanity check on sshd configuration.
/libexec/ld-elf.so.1: Shared object "libcrypto.so.6" not found, required by "sshd"
/etc/rc.d/sshd: WARNING: failed precmd routine for sshd

ssh isn't the only thing broken. Other utilities such as portsnap fail because it too cannot find libcrypto.so.6, pkg_info fails because it can't find libssl.so.6.

How can I restore the missing libraries? I see /lib/libcrypto.so.5 but not libcrypto.so.6.

I do not use OpenSSL from ports. I only use OpenSSL from the base system.
 
Re: Update FreeBSD 7.2 to 8.4 now sshd can't find libcrypto.

Are you able to use the single user console? You could try freebsd-update rollback. Then try and update to the very latest of 7.2 and try the update to 8.4 again.
 
Re: Update FreeBSD 7.2 to 8.4 now sshd can't find libcrypto.

freebsd-update rollback worked. At least I now have a functional system.

This happened because freebsd-update asked me to merge 100 files, and somewhere along the line I made a mistake and freebsd-update proceeded with a corrupt file.
